Great Blue Heron among 90 Sandhill Cranes

Great Blue Herons are not common in Homer, Alaska. Even less common is a Great Blue Heron hanging out with ninety Lesser Sandhill Cranes. These cranes are gathering in premigration flocks, loading up on calories for the long migration back to Californina’s Central Valley near Sacramento. This heron just appeared within the flock early in the day and hung out with them for over an hour
